OBSESSED
Serial 77761558 · Principal Register
Dead · Refused

Owner: Devoted Creations, Inc.
Class 003 - Cosmetics & Cleaning
Filed Jun 17, 2009

The record shows that the mark “OBSESSED” was abandoned by its owner, Devoted Creations, Inc., a corporation organized in Florida, after the applicant failed to respond to an Office action. The mark was never registered and is not live. The application covered cosmetics and cleaning goods such as after‑sun lotions, self‑tanning preparations, sun‑block lotions, and related tanning creams and gels. A similar name used in the same or closely related categories—cosmetics, skin care, or tanning products—would raise the closest record‑based concern. The record does not give the owner control over every use of the word “OBSESSED.” The prosecution history shows a standard Office action followed by abandonment; no supplemental register status or enforcement activity appears. With no enforcement signals in the supplied history, the only visible event is the abandonment on April 21, 2010.
